在.NET SDK中,可以使用以下方法将表存储中的数据从字符串转换为其他格式:
string jsonString = "{\"PartitionKey\":\"partitionKey\",\"RowKey\":\"rowKey\",\"Name\":\"John\",\"Age\":30}";
TableEntity entity = new TableEntity();
entity.ReadEntity(jsonString);
string jsonString = "{\"PartitionKey\":\"partitionKey\",\"RowKey\":\"rowKey\",\"Name\":\"John\",\"Age\":30}";
MyEntity entity = JsonConvert.DeserializeObject<MyEntity>(jsonString);
string xmlString = "<MyEntity><PartitionKey>partitionKey</PartitionKey><RowKey>rowKey</RowKey><Name>John</Name><Age>30</Age></MyEntity>";
XmlSerializer serializer = new XmlSerializer(typeof(MyEntity));
using (StringReader reader = new StringReader(xmlString))
{
MyEntity entity = (MyEntity)serializer.Deserialize(reader);
}
string jsonString = "{\"PartitionKey\":\"partitionKey\",\"RowKey\":\"rowKey\",\"Name\":\"John\",\"Age\":30}";
DataContractJsonSerializer serializer = new DataContractJsonSerializer(typeof(MyEntity));
using (MemoryStream stream = new MemoryStream(Encoding.UTF8.GetBytes(jsonString)))
{
MyEntity entity = (MyEntity)serializer.ReadObject(stream);
}
以上是.NET SDK中将表存储中的数据从字符串转换为其他格式的几种常用方法。根据具体需求和数据格式,选择合适的方法进行转换即可。
腾讯云相关产品推荐:
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求进行。
领取专属 10元无门槛券
手把手带您无忧上云